Ingredients

1 head romaine lettuce washed and chilled
1/4 cup olive oil
1 clove garlic minced
1 each egg
2 tablespoons lemon juice
2 tablespoons red wine vinegar
1/2 teaspoon worcestershire sauce
6 each anchovy fillets cut into bits
1/4 cup parmesan, parmigiano-reggiano cheese, grated grated
1 x black pepper to taste
1 cup croutons

Directions

Tear lettuce into bite sized pieces and place into large bowl.

Combine olive oil and garlic and toss with lettuce.

Immerse egg into boiling water exactly 1 minute.

Break egg over salad, sprinkle with lemon juice, vinegar and worchestershire, and toss well.

Add anchovies (if desired), cheese, pepper and croutons.

Mix gently, and serve at once.
